BIR reminds businesses not to use ghost or fake receipts
Transcript
00:00 Sixty-nine corporations, officers and accountants were slapped with charges before the Department
00:04 of Justice due to the use of supposed "ghost" or fake receipts.
00:09 Some of the respondents did not only sell fake receipts, but even declared fake services
00:14 just to seem legitimate.
00:16 The Bureau of Internal Revenue, or BIR, has time and again reminded business owners not
00:21 to use ghost receipts as it puts them at risk to litigation for violation of existing laws
00:27 on taxation for goods and services.
00:31 "They are also registered with us, BIR.
00:33 They are going through the process of registration and getting receipts.
00:39 But again, they are not selling any product or service.
00:44 They are only selling these receipts.
00:48 So, what they do is, of course, if you look at it, sometimes they use random people.
00:54 And if you look at it, they are not there.
